God is our shepherd and has promised that we will not lack. He guides and leads us into good pasture and to still water. There are times when he asks us to take a step of faith and move from our old pasture, following him into the unfamiliar. We have to trust him for excellent provision, as we leave the familiar. We must leave procrastination and loving doing things our way.
Many times we miss out on our blessings because we refuse to leave the familiar and follow his voice into unknown territory. When we listen and follow his voice, abundant provision above what we could imagine is ours. His presence goes with us and we can handle difficulty with ease, resting in his love. We leave the past behind us and have room to receive the precious gifts he has for us today.
